Arctic catchment as a sensitive indicator of the environmental changes: distribution and migration of metals (Svalbard)

Abstract: Arctic regions experience metal pollution, despite their remote location, and the distribution and migration of those metals determine their potential impact on the local environment. Here, a High-Arctic catchment (Revelva, Svalbard) located remotely from human-induced pollution sources is studied with respect to the distribution and migration of chosen trace elements (Ag, Al, As, B, Ba , the highest mean-weighted concentration noted for Sr (42.5 lg L -1 ). “…The maximal estimated Al yield delivered along with precipitation constituted 3–7% of the total Al yields from the Werenskiöldbreen basin (Table ). At the beginning of the ablation season, the concentration of Al in snow may be higher, and hence, the early melt season may contribute a slightly higher proportion of Al from precipitation (Kozak et al, ). A similar range of Al concentrations in precipitation was observed by (Lehmann et al, ) at Bellsund Fjord (Svalbard), which is situated ∼ 50 km to the north.…”
